I played around with GnuPG a bit, and set up a free form primary user ID (just my name, no e-mail, no comment). TB! doesn't seem to like this. If I have to sign or decrypt anything, TB! shows a window "Enter passphrase for Unknown Recipient", resp. with decrypting, only the sender's ID. When I enter my passphrase, it signs/decrypts anyway... Is this intentionally (then why?) or a minor bug? When I change the primary UID to one with an e-mail address, TB! works properly. - -- Cheers Peter The Bat! v3.0.2.10 :beta: on Win2K, SP4, 5, 0, build 2195, AMD Athlon 2200+ at 1800MHz, 512 MB RAM See headers for my most actual public PGP key.
